How to choose the right red lipstick?
First, it's worth starting with choosing the right texture. Red lipstick with a long-lasting texture is the best solution for evening make-up, and in principle, for absolutely anyone. Today on sale you can find products that promise durability for the whole day! Today, lipsticks are produced both in the usual format, in a bottle with a twist-on stick, and in other versions. So, there are lipstick pencils, lipstick glosses, lipsticks in palettes and tubes. The durability of red lipstick is extremely important. After all, even if you do a beautiful make-up, it will be very unpleasant if it lasts for only a couple of hours. Some people like glossy and lacquered red lipsticks, but keep in mind that then makeup needs to be “insurable" with a pencil. Some people like to use eyeshadow primers as a base for lipstick to further prolong the durability of makeup.
How to choose the right shade of red lipstick?
Before you start choosing red lipstick, you need to take into account your color type and the degree of contrast in appearance. If you choose your first red lipstick, then it is better to bet on the most versatile options: for example, a neutral red lipstick – not too warm and not too cold. It is better to take a semi-matte texture: this lipstick will be the easiest to apply.
As the first red lipstick, we do not advise you to take either too glossy or hardening liquid matte options. The fact is that such lipsticks are quite difficult to apply.
If you have fair porcelain skin that hardly tans in the sun, choose red lipsticks with a cool pinkish sheen. For such a girl, as a “red” lipstick, dark fuchsia shades are also great. Take a closer look at the products from the “berry” range: cranberry, raspberry, a shade of red currant. Wine and pomegranate lipsticks are also “yours”. If your appearance is contrasting enough, then ruby lipstick is perfect for you. Don't be afraid of too strong contrasts. Best of all, ruby lipsticks are suitable for girls with fair skin and, at the same time, bright dark hair. However, for "platinum" blondes, this option will also be very good.
Happy owners of medium skin tone can choose from a fairly large number of options. Chances are, you tan well, and your skin has a nice glowing copper-gold or olive undertone. "Your" lipsticks – from a warm range (for example, tomato, brick or crimson). As a rule, owners of medium skin tone are not too contrasting, so you should probably refuse too dark lipsticks. But to make the makeup more expressive, you can resort to a professional trick: outline the contours of the lips with a cold red pencil, and fill the lips themselves with “warm” lipstick. Thus, your makeup will look like more voluminous, and others will stare and not understand what the winning “trick” is.
Burning brunettes are best suited for classic scarlet lipstick, without a clear orange or pinkish tint, as well as dark red, with a purple bias. If you have chocolate-colored hair with a slight warm tint, then dark scarlet lipsticks will also be a great solution for you.
A beautiful shimmer of brown hair will emphasize a red lip product with golden or copper particles. By the way, do not be afraid of lipsticks with a small shimmer in the composition: they make the shade more voluminous and interesting.
If you have a light brown shade of hair, then it is best to choose rich, cold red shades.
If you are a platinum blonde, opt for a red lipstick with a cool undertone (such as berry or wine). But if the undertone of your hair is warm, for example, you are a honey blonde, then it is best to choose lipsticks with a cold undertone. Scarlet and slightly carrot shades are well suited.
If you have red hair, then make a start, additionally, from the shade of your eyes. If your eyes are brown or warm green, then it is best to choose dark carrot shades, scarlet, in general, they are quite warm. If you have blue or gray eyes, then ruby lipstick will be the perfect option for you.
